Abstract :
Faced with the need to revise the oil refining process to produce reformulated gasoline in compliance with EPA requirements, the Chevron El Segundo Refinery (USA) found justification to purchase special high speed electric motors with adjustable speed drives to replace existing steam turbine recycle compressor drivers. This paper explains the decision making process and rationale that led to this purchase. Further, it describes the design/development process and testing/approval procedures to demonstrate the necessary reliability levels for critical refinery service in this “first-of-its-kind” application
